Types of Lazy Susans: Catering to Diverse Needs

Lazy Susans come in a wide range of variations to suit different requirements. Here are some of the most popular types:

1. Material:

  • Wood: Wooden lazy Susans exude warmth and natural beauty. They are durable and provide a classic aesthetic.
  • Metal: Metal lazy Susans are sturdy and easy to clean. They are available in various finishes, such as stainless steel, copper, or bronze.
  • Plastic: Plastic lazy Susans are lightweight and affordable. They come in a variety of colors and designs, making them suitable for both modern and casual settings.

2. Size:

Lazy Susans are available in a wide range of sizes, from compact models for small spaces to large ones for spacious kitchens and dining rooms. The size you choose will depend on the number of items you need to store and the amount of space available.

3. Shape:

Most lazy Susans are round, but they can also be found in square, rectangular, or oval shapes. The shape you select should complement the aesthetics of your home and the space it will occupy.

4. Features:

Some lazy Susans come with additional features, such as:

  • Handles: Handles make lazy Susans easy to rotate and transport.
  • Non-slip Surfaces: Non-slip surfaces prevent items from sliding off the turntable.
  • Raised Edges: Raised edges keep items contained and prevent spills.

DIY Lazy Susan: A Step-by-Step Guide to Customization

For those with a penchant for DIY projects, creating your own lazy Susan is a rewarding and cost-effective option. Here are the steps involved:

Materials:

  • Plywood or MDF board
  • Jigsaw or table saw
  • Drill
  • Screws or nails
  • Wood glue
  • Lazy Susan bearing
  • Decorative elements (optional)

Instructions:

1. Cut the Base: Cut a circle or square from the plywood or MDF board to create the base of the lazy Susan.

2. Drill Pilot Holes: Drill pilot holes around the edge of the base for the screws or nails.

3. Attach the Bearing: Place the lazy Susan bearing in the center of the base and secure it with screws or nails.

4. Assemble the Top: Cut a circle or square from the plywood or MDF board to create the top of the lazy Susan. Glue and nail the top to the base.

5. Add Decorative Elements: If desired, you can add decorative elements, such as paint, stain, or fabric, to the lazy Susan to match your décor.

Effective Strategies for Maximizing Lazy Susan Functionality

To make the most of your lazy Susan, follow these effective strategies:

1. Group Similar Items Together: Store items that are frequently used together on the same section of the lazy Susan. This makes it easier to find and retrieve them when needed.

2. Utilize Vertical Space: Use stackable containers or risers to create additional storage space on your lazy Susan. This is particularly useful for items that are used less frequently.

3. Keep It Organized: Regularly clean and tidy your lazy Susan to prevent clutter and maintain its efficiency. Remove items that are no longer needed and consider using storage solutions, such as baskets or dividers, to keep the space organized.
